Polyimide Foam — Technical Overview & FAQs

What is Polyimide Foam?

Polyimide Foam is a lightweight, non-wicking foam that offers thermal insulation, acoustic absorption, and low fire/smoke/toxicity performance — ideal where these properties are critical.

Where is Polyimide Foam typically used?

Aircraft and aerospace applications: fuselage panels, under-floor spaces, ECS ducts, equipment housings.
Industrial oven insulation, vent/duct insulation, high-temperature tooling.
Acoustic damping in equipment, enclosures, rail, marine and industrial systems.

What makes Polyimide Foam different?

Ultra-low density (~0.44 lb/ft³) offering high strength-to-weight ratio.
Flame/smoke performance: Smoke Developed Index < 5 in flaming and non-flaming modes.
Thermal conductivity ~0.32 Btu/(h·ft²·°F) at 75 °F (good insulation) and continuous use up to ~400 °F.
Low out-gassing: TML <1.0% and CVCM <0.1% for sensitive aerospace/electronics.
Easily die-cut and fabricated; formaldehyde free.
